Before proceeding, confirm Step 6 completed and the Ardenfall replication lag is under two seconds. This step converts `ledger_events` to range partitioning by month, creating partitions from the earliest recorded event through three months ahead. The conversion runs online but holds a brief lock during the final swap, so schedule it inside the approved maintenance window. Validate row counts per partition against the pre-migration snapshot before sign-off. Run the partitioning script against the target shown below.

database URL for bahop-yagep: mssql://sildor_svc:35ha7jz@db-fb6d.nelvrodyn.example:5432/casath

Handover note — digest scheduler (MailBundler)

Hey, whoever inherits this: the batch digest scheduler runs hourly off the Copperline cron box. The tricky bit is the timezone bucketing — don't touch digest_window.yml without rerunning the fixture suite. Retries are capped at three; dead letters go to the overflow queue. The scheduler's encrypted config unlocks with the recovery passphrase just below this note.

strongbox words: gilmir-briion-oliok-eliion

## Ownership

Stagemap renders seat availability for the Orpheon Hall booking flow. It is maintained by the Curtain team at Veldway Systems. Release cuts happen every second Tuesday; hotfixes require Curtain sign-off before tagging. Do not ship renderer changes without a visual regression pass against the Orpheon and Littlebrook venue fixtures. Config lives in the deploy repo; schema changes must be coordinated with the Box Office API group. For escalations, release blockers, or sign-off on emergency patches, contact the owner listed below.

named custodian: Quenix Oliix

MEMO — To: Warehouse Shift Lead

Re: Trophy engraving for the Larkspur Awards Night. The engraver at Millbrook Crest Works has completed all fourteen trophies, including the corrected spelling on the Chairman's Cup. Each piece is individually boxed with foam inserts; please verify the count against the manifest before release and note any scuffed boxes on the log. A courier from Pellard Express collects Friday at 10:00 sharp. When the courier arrives, follow the confidential hand-over instruction below exactly.

dispatch memo: the istwyn norwyn courier leaves the lamael kaswyn briwyn tamix jorael gorix zoreth holir ledger at gate 3079 under passcode 677723